A Look Back at Cinemark Ann Arbor's Story
The building that houses Cinemark Ann Arbor has, actually, quite a bit of history. It didn't start out as a Cinemark at all. This place first opened its doors way back in 1988. Back then, it was known as Showcase Cinemas Ann Arbor. It was a pretty big spot even then, with 14 screens for people to choose from. So, you know, it's been a local fixture for quite a long time, seeing many different films come and go over the decades. It's been a part of the community's entertainment for generations, in some respects.
Over the years, this movie house has changed hands a few times. In December of 2009, Showcase Cinemas sold the location to Rave Motion Pictures. So, for a while, it was known as Rave Motion Pictures Ann Arbor 20. These kinds of changes are pretty common in the movie theater world, as companies buy and sell properties. It's just part of how things work, really, in the business of showing films. The core idea of bringing movies to people, however, remained the same through these shifts.
Then, in May of 2013, the ownership changed again, and Cinemark took over. But the rebranding didn't happen right away. For a short period in June 2013, it was actually known as Rave Cinemas Ann Arbor 20 + IMAX. It wasn't until August of 2020 that it settled into its current name, becoming the Cinemark Ann Arbor 20 + IMAX that we know today. So, it's had a few different names and identities, but it's always been a place where you can catch a film on the big screen, which is, basically, the main thing.

What About Parking Near Cinemark Ann Arbor?
Parking is, honestly, one of those things that can make or break a trip to the movies, right? Nobody wants to spend forever driving around looking for a spot. The good news for Cinemark Ann Arbor visitors is that this particular location has a very generous parking lot. It's a large area with plenty of space for cars, so finding a spot shouldn't be much of a problem, even on busier nights. This is a pretty big advantage, especially when you compare it to some other theaters in the area.
For example, if you've ever tried to see a movie downtown, you know parking can be a bit of a challenge. Places like the Michigan Theater and the State Theatre, which are right in downtown Ann Arbor, don't have their own parking lots. You typically have to rely on street parking, which can be hit or miss depending on the time of day and what else is happening in the city. So, the fact that Cinemark Ann Arbor has its own dedicated, large lot is, in a way, a real convenience for moviegoers.
There's also Emagine Saline, another theater nearby, and it also has a large parking lot. However, that one is shared with local businesses, which can sometimes mean it's a bit busier or more spread out. But for Cinemark Ann Arbor, the parking is specifically for the theater, making it, basically, a much simpler process. Are There Other Theaters Like Cinemark Ann Arbor Nearby?
When you're thinking about catching a movie in the Ann Arbor area, Cinemark Ann Arbor is a popular choice, but it's not the only one around. There are other places where you can see films, each with its own feel. For instance, the State Theatre is located about 4.8 miles away from Cinemark Ann Arbor. This theater has a very different vibe, being a classic, historic venue right in downtown Ann Arbor. It offers a different kind of movie-going experience, often showing independent films or older classics.
The Michigan Theater is another well-known spot in downtown Ann Arbor. Like the State Theatre, it's a historic venue with a lot of character, hosting not just movies but also live performances and concerts. These downtown theaters offer a more traditional, perhaps even nostalgic, movie experience, but they come with the challenge of street parking, as we discussed earlier. So, if you're looking for convenience and a modern setup, Cinemark Ann Arbor might be more your speed, but if you like a bit of history, the downtown spots are worth a look, too.
Then there's Emagine Saline, which is also in the broader area. This theater is another option for catching newer releases and generally offers a modern cinema experience, similar in some ways to Cinemark Ann Arbor. It also has good parking, though it's shared with other businesses.
